Market Context

In recent weeks, FT has seen mostly normal trading activity, with volume levels largely aligned with its 3-month average, outside of a handful of low-volume sessions tied to broader market holidays. The broader closed-end fund (CEF) sector, particularly income-focused vehicles like FT, has seen mixed flows this month as investors weigh evolving expectations for upcoming monetary policy adjustments. Rate-sensitive assets have seen elevated volatility recently, as economic data releases lead market participants to revise their forecasts for interest rate movements, which directly impact the valuation of fixed-income holdings that make up a large share of FT’s portfolio. The broader financials sector, where CEFs are categorized, has underperformed the wider market by a small margin this month, as investors rotate between growth and income assets amid ongoing uncertainty about the trajectory of economic growth. There have been no material corporate announcements from Franklin Universal Trust in recent weeks, per publicly available filings, so recent price moves have not been tied to fund-specific news. Technical Analysis

From a technical perspective, FT is currently trading in a well-established near-term range, with key support at $7.83 and key resistance at $8.65. Its current price of $8.24 sits almost exactly at the midpoint of this range, a dynamic that has persisted for most of this month. The fund’s relative strength index (RSI) is currently in the mid-40s, indicating neutral momentum with no signals of extreme overbought or oversold conditions in the near term. FT’s price is currently trading slightly above its short-term moving average range, but roughly in line with its longer-term moving average band, a signal that the lack of directional trend is consistent across both short and longer time horizons. The $7.83 support level has been tested multiple times in recent weeks, with buying interest consistently picking up when the price approaches that mark, limiting downside moves. On the upside, the $8.65 resistance level has acted as a firm ceiling in recent tests, with selling pressure accelerating each time FT nears that price point, preventing a breakout. Recent session data shows that down days for FT have been accompanied by below-average volume, while up days have seen slightly above-average volume, a pattern that some analysts note could signal limited downside pressure, though this is not a confirmed indicator of future price moves. Outlook

Looking ahead, there are two key scenarios market participants are monitoring for FT. A sustained break above the $8.65 resistance level, accompanied by higher-than-average trading volume, could potentially signal a shift in momentum, possibly opening the door to a wider upside trading range for the fund. Conversely, a sustained break below the $7.83 support level on high volume could indicate that near-term downside pressure is building, potentially leading to further price declines in the short term. Broader market factors will likely be the primary driver of FT’s performance in upcoming weeks, particularly shifts in interest rate expectations and flows into income-focused investment products. Any future announcements from Franklin Universal Trust related to distribution adjustments, portfolio holdings changes, or operational updates could also act as catalysts for price moves, though no such announcements are scheduled as of this analysis. Market participants are also likely to monitor the release of future operational and earnings data for FT once it becomes available, as that could provide further clarity on the fund’s underlying performance.
